The production of the pellets in the pharmaceutical industry generally involves multi-step processing; 1 mixing, 2 wet granulation 3 spheronization 4 drying. Tangential spray rotogranulation is now being considered as an alternative since it combines number of steps into one processing unit thus reduces processing time.
